61 35 085 Removing And Installing (Replacing) Control Unit For Left Or Right Seat Adjustment (Rear Seat)

2006 BMW 750LiSECTION 61 35 085 Removing And Installing (Replacing) Control Unit For Left Or Right Seat Adjustment (Rear Seat)

Necessary preliminary tasks: 

Disconnect all plug connections (1).

Unlock catches (2), feed control unit for seat adjustment (3) in direction of arrow out of holder (4) and remove.

Fig 1: Identifying Catches, Control Unit And Holder
G04768628Courtesy of BMW OF NORTH AMERICA, INC.

Replacement: 

Carry out coding/programming.

Observe following IDC specifications:

  • Programming
  • Coding
  • Car & Key Memory
  • CD "CIP"
